Hi,
Only one port is available for AT commands, that is AT port.
other ports available are NMEA and DM which are used for specific purposes. Like NMEA port for getting NMEA frames and DM port for obtaining the logs.

Hi,
Normally DM port will be enabled automatically. what is the output of the command AT!UDUSBCOMP?
You can see the port number from ‘device manager -> ports’

To take logs, you need specific software like Sierra wireless SwiLogPlus. You can contact your reseller/distributor to know more.

HI

AT!UDUSBCOMP=?
1 - DM AT
23 - DM NMEA MODEM RMNET1 RMNET2 RMNET3 AUDIO
24 - DM NMEA MODEM RMNET1 RMNET2 RMNET3
25 - DM NMEA MODEM AT AUDIO

OK
AT!UDUSBCOMP??
!UDUSBCOMP: 23

In Device manager am able to see the port numbers and interfaces please find the attached device Manager screen


So for your module, DM port is set to COM3. You can use this to COM to get the logs.
